Output 0fffec045f63fdedbdc6d3af753daaae83c90faa9926b4a1d181f973d56c6410:205

value
1058473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c76611d4f0cdd7f6a115d23f0816d6f24c42458e OP_EQUAL
address
3KsLfeBwM32CCkEQ3nf8vznwoKdF1v5ASw
transaction
0fffec045f63fdedbdc6d3af753daaae83c90faa9926b4a1d181f973d56c6410
confirmations
238344
spent
true